Some Sheffield United fans took to Twitter to praise their side and get excited about the new season following a 5-0 win against Chesterfield in pre-season (Sheffield United).
The Blades’ top scorer last season, Billy Sharp, who scored 23 goals in 40 appearances in the Championship during their promotion campaign, showed similar form in this warm-up fixture as he netted a hat-trick.
And two of Chris Wilder’s new signings also got on the score sheet in Callum Robinson and Luke Freeman.
Freeman was the first player to break Sheffield United’s transfer record this summer when he joined the Yorkshire side at the beginning of July.
Robinson then joined for even more money after he moved to the Premier League side from Preston.
The transfer dealings which Wilder has done alongside the performance against Chesterfield have left some Blades supporters raring to go for the new season – their first top-flight campaign since they were relegated back in 2007.
